1

Ranking for Dummies

englande604cum9
A Lot more than sixty two% of Instagram’s two-billion consumers abide by or research brand name accounts. Which means having your own personal business enterprise account could possibly be a valuable source of engaged site visitors. But if you’re only aiming for natural Instagram engagement, there's a chance you're missing https://www.youtube.com/watch?v=ab5RX905Z4k
Report this page

Comments

    HTML is allowed

Who Upvoted this Story